Skip to content

hfz-r/nbb

 
 

Repository files navigation

nbb

Build status

.Net Building Blocks

Build cutting-edge, cloud-ready, scalable, maintanable and fun LOB services with .Net Building Blocks

Combining domain-driven design tactical patterns with clean architecture by decoupling the bussiness model and use-cases of the application with the rest of the technology and infrastructure, you get a technology-independent, hand-crafted, stable, encapsulated business model that will evolve over time, regardles the UI, Database, Messaging or other infrastructure or technology.

Applying concepts from EDA, CQRS or ES we decouple furthermore the business domain from the read-side so that the domain would not change when the UI views needs to change.

Applying concepts from the Microservices architectural style, you get a new beggining with every new bounded context (module).

Packages

No packages published

Languages

  • C# 90.8%
  • F# 8.3%
  • Other 0.9%